Analysis

In 2020, share of population living in urban and rural areas in Martinique stood at 71.4%.

That represents a change of down 5.6% over ten years.

Over the whole period, share of population living in urban and rural areas in Martinique peaked at 76.2% in 2000 and was at its lowest, 63.7%, in 1950.

That places Martinique 135th out of 236 countries with data for 2020, putting it in the middle of the range.

The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 15 years of available data.

Share of population living in urban and rural areas in Martinique, year by year

Annual values for Share of population living in urban and rural areas in Martinique, 1950 to 2020.
Year % Change
1950 63.7%
1955 66.8% +4.8%
1960 69.3% +3.7%
1965 71.3% +2.8%
1970 72.2% +1.4%
1975 72.0% -0.2%
1980 70.4% -2.3%
1985 69.2% -1.7%
1990 68.2% -1.5%
1995 71.5% +4.9%
2000 76.2% +6.6%
2005 75.9% -0.4%
2010 75.7% -0.2%
2015 75.3% -0.5%
2020 71.4% -5.1%

Estimated share of the population living in urban areas (the sum of cities and towns and suburbs). Urban areas are identified using satellite imagery and population data, applying the same definitions across countries.
